What best for a snuffle nose?

Caitlin has a runny snotty nose which is causing her problems - obviously she doesn't know how to blow and poss a bit of a cold.

Any ideas girls?

Shes 9 months

x
 
have you tried saline drops? you can get them from chemists and most supermarkets, they will clear it slightly and you could also put her in a steamy room (like the bathroom with the shower on as hot as it will go) and that will help also. Hope she feels better soon, bless her!

No but I have heard about that ... How?

She goes alllllll round her cot its unreal she can get so close to the end of her bed that her baby alarm for breathing goes off :dohh:
 
roll up a large towel, beach towel or whatever and put under mattress like a 35-45 degree angle. It does help with the reflux, by keeping the acid in the tummy and not going up the oesaphagus :)

As for colds it kinda does the same in that all the mucous runs down the nasal passages, its not deadly scientific but it definitely helps them sleep better when they've got a cold :)
